Background and History
Flared Ears was initially a non-combat Zombie King who controlled a small group of Elite Zombies in Jiangbei City. When Lin Dong confronted him over a human corpse, he immediately abandoned confrontation after recognizing Lin Dong's overwhelming strength. He pragmatically declared that he would support whichever side prevailed between Lin Dong and the Corpse Nest across the river. 98
Lin Dong later forced Flared Ears into service as a tracker. His assignment was to locate Tech Company personnel; the promised reward was that Lin Dong would spare his life. Flared Ears used his awakened hearing to identify a nearby Beast-Hunting Squad, proving useful enough to remain under Lin Dong's protection. 106
While working for Lin Dong, he repeatedly searched Jiangbei for human activity and warned the zombie horde of threats across the river. His hearing also exposed Nan Fenglie despite the latter's Water Concealment, allowing the surrounding zombies to attack the hidden human scout. 109 110 256
He survived a Coastal City infiltration after briefly falling under parasite-based Mind Control. Regaining consciousness at the last moment, he bluffed the Zombie Mermaid by pretending to be an admirer and prospective recruit, then fled when her suspicions grew. Tank ultimately saved him from the pursuing Elite Zombies. 159 160
Appearance
Flared Ears is a zombie distinguished by his disproportionately huge ears, which resemble palm-leaf fans. His appearance is conspicuous enough that enemies can identify him from a distance. 670 418
- Two oversized ears are the source of both his name and his tracking ability.
- He has large buckteeth, with a sharp fang wedged between them. 670
- After fighting Bigtooth, he threaded one of Bigtooth's knocked-out front teeth through his injured ear as an earring. 454
- He later wears multiple dangling ear ornaments, which jingle when he moves. 746 854
- His characteristic tracking posture involves pressing an ear to the ground, raising his hips, straightening his legs, and shuffling forward. 106
Personality
Flared Ears is cowardly when faced with superior force, but his fear makes him highly adaptable rather than passive. He readily switches sides, retreats from impossible fights, and flatters dangerous opponents when survival requires it. When Lin Dong appeared behind him immediately after a speech about defending his territory, Flared Ears abandoned his bravado and agreed to any task that would keep him alive. 106
He is also an incorrigible braggart. Flared Ears routinely inflates his role in battles, claims victories he did not earn, and presents injuries sustained while fleeing as “medals of glory.” His subordinates often believe him, while more perceptive companions expose the gaps in his stories. 141 162 420 756
Behind the exaggeration, he is genuinely observant and tactically minded. He recognizes when raw strength will not work, prefers ambushes and psychological manipulation, and makes practical use of stronger allies, terrain, fog, and firearms. 160 602 677 889
Abilities & Skills
Super Hearing
Flared Ears possesses the awakened ability [Super Hearing], allowing him to detect faint sounds over a large area by pressing his ears to the ground.
- Can hear insects moving, rats foraging, dust settling, and distant footsteps. 106
- His listening range can extend several kilometers; he later demonstrates reliable detection within roughly two kilometers. 106 141
- Tracks human squads, zombie movements, underground tunnels, and concealed enemies. 106 256 566
- Identified that an Augmented Human disguised as Little Eight had heavier footsteps than the real speed-type Zombie King. 241
- Detects incoming aircraft, drones, hostile conversations, and underground movement before others notice them. 470 854
- Flowing water can interfere with his ability to pinpoint voices. 110
- Parasite songs and other intense sound-based effects can overwhelm or disrupt his hearing. 159 160
Deception and Ambush Tactics
Flared Ears compensates for weak direct combat ability through bluffing, provocation, and opportunistic planning.
- Escaped the Zombie Mermaid by inventing a false identity and flattering her into believing he wanted to join Coastal City. 160
- Provoked Nether Dragon into attacking Great Sun City, then called on hidden Zombie Kings to crush the invading horde. 677
- Pressured Nether Dragon into extorting pigs from neighboring Corpse Nests, deliberately escalating a conflict Lin Dong's faction expected to fight eventually. 696
- Used black mist and staged performances to lure human scouting teams toward Tank's ambush. 748 750 751
- Pretended to accept an honorable one-on-one duel with Cucumber before firing an S-rank Crystal Core Cannon at him. 854
- Used Mist's smoke cover to ambush and execute a Central Province minor leader with a scavenged S-rank Crystal Core. 889
Survival Instincts
Flared Ears is exceptionally quick to retreat from threats he cannot handle.
- Abandoned a plan to recruit a flying Zombie King after witnessing a Tech Company sand-user annihilate thousands of zombies. 486
- Fled from Cucumber's pursuing force when his cannon attack failed to secure a kill. 854
- Responded to a crashed aircraft and approaching danger by broadcasting a distress signal to every zombie he could reach. 856
- Frequently relies on stronger allies—particularly Tank, Mist, and the Corpse Nest's hidden forces—to survive encounters beyond his rank. 160 677 789

Story Role / Major Arcs
- Tech Company Tracking — Recruited under threat by Lin Dong and uses Super Hearing to locate a Tech Company Beast-Hunting Squad. 106
- Coastal City Conflict — Nearly dies after parasite Mind Control and a confrontation with the Zombie Mermaid, but survives through bluffing and Tank's intervention. 159 160
- Star Map Stone Slab Discovery — With Shrimp Chaser and Locomotive, investigates a meteorite crater and retrieves the mysterious stone slab later named the Star Map by Lin Dong. 307 308
- Overlord Squad Activities — Leads Shrimp Chaser, Locomotive, and later Mist in scouting, treasure hunting, dog-chasing revenge, and low-risk operations while presenting the group as the Corpse Nest's “Overlord Legion.” 351 374 436
- Great Sun City Settlement — Recruits Dazhuang, helps establish the new Corpse Nest, and becomes the farm's Pig Keeper after Nether Dragon supplies 10,000 pigs. 670 680
- Human-Luring Operations — Returns to field work with Tank and Mist, using black fog, deception, and retreat tactics to draw human scouting teams into traps. 748 750 751
- Central Province Campaign — Serves as an “ace advance unit,” scouts Central Province forces, wounds Cucumber with an S-rank cannon, and later kills a minor leader during the wider battle. 853 854 889
